Background

The Fc γ RIIIA/CD16a protein is a receptor for the invariant Fc fragment of immunoglobulin γ (IgG) and is optimally activated upon binding to the aggregation antigen-igg complex displayed on the cell surface, initiating antibody-dependent cytotoxicity (ADCC). Fc γ RIIIA/CD16a mediates IgG effects on natural killer (NK) cells, binding to antigen-igg complexes produced during infection, triggering NK cell-dependent cytokine production and degranulation. Fc γ RIIIA/CD16a plays a crucial role in the generation of memory-like adaptive NK cells, regulating NK cell survival and proliferation, and preventing NK cell progenitor cell apoptosis. Fc γ RIIIA/CD16a plays a role in mediating the antitumor activity of therapeutic antibodies, triggering TNFA-dependent ADCC in IgG-coated tumor cells and enhancing ADCC in response to focused IgG. Fc γ RIIIA/CD16a is involved in pathogenesis through an antibody-dependent enhancement (ADE) mechanism that promotes the entry of the virus into bone marrow cells during secondary infection and subsequent viral replication[1][2][3].

Verified Bioactivity

Measured by its binding ability in a functional ELISA.Immobilized rat FCGR3A-His at 10 μg/mL (100 μl/well) can bind biotinylated human IgG1, The EC50 of biotinylated human IgG1 is 59.0-139.0 ng/mL.
